Bridgewater State hadn't won an NCAA Tournament game since 1983. DeSales hadn't even played an NCAA Tournament game since 1996, when it was known as Allentown College.
But both schools put those streaks to rest on Thursday night. Bridgewater State got 26 from Nicholas Motta and 23 from Judah Jackson to lead the Bears past St. Joseph's (Maine) 95-79 at home.before a standing-room only crowd. Darnell Braswell scored 23 and had 10 rebounds, while Ed Lapinski added 21 and 11 to lead DeSales past St. Joseph's (L.I.) 86-78. Trinity (Texas) made the home court hold up, holding off Maryville (Tenn.) 68-64. The Tigers will host Texas-Dallas on Saturday, while Bridgewater State goes to Middlebury and Ithaca hosts DeSales. Whitworth advanced to the second round as well, as Ross Nakamura scored 22 and Nate Montgomery added 16 in an 81-63 win against Claremont-Mudd-Scripps. Thursday night's men's scores.

On Wednesday night, the women's tournament tipped off with one game, as Chapman knocked off Occidental 70-65 in overtime to advance. The Panthers travel to undefeated George Fox for a Saturday night game.
